gpt4 book ai didi

java - 如何并行运行多个tomcat实例?

转载 作者:行者123 更新时间:2023-11-28 22:55:23 24 4
gpt4 key购买 nike

我正在尝试运行多个 tomcat在同一台机器上并行的实例。因此尝试更改默认端口,但它不起作用。

服务器.xml:

<Connector port="8090" protocol="HTTP/1.1"
connectionTimeout="20000"
redirectPort="8443"
compression="on"
/>

<Connector port="8019" protocol="AJP/1.3" redirectPort="8443" />

启动时,我收到错误:JAVA_BIND<null>:8080 already in use

可能缺少什么?必须采取哪些步骤才能并行运行?

更新:问题是机器定义环境变量如下:

CATALINA_HOME = d:\apache\

因此,任何 tomcat 安装在启动时都指向同一目录。

我该如何改变它?

最佳答案

CATALINA_HOME 是一个环境变量,如果没有提前设置,它将解析为您正在执行的启动脚本的父目录。因此,我建议您从您的环境中删除该变量,并让 Tomcat 的启动过程解决它。

关于java - 如何并行运行多个tomcat实例?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28674060/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com